package sqs
import (
"time"
"github.com/aws/aws-sdk-go/aws"
"github.com/aws/aws-sdk-go/service/sqs"
"github.com/aws/aws-sdk-go/service/sqs/sqsiface"
"github.com/sirupsen/logrus"
)
// Poll messages from SQS and send them into the passed channel
func Poll(channel chan<- *sqs.Message, queueURL string, connection sqsiface.SQSAPI, logger *logrus.Logger) {
for {
processMessage(channel, queueURL, connection, logger)
}
}
func processMessage(channel chan<- *sqs.Message, queueURL string, connection sqsiface.SQSAPI, logger *logrus.Logger) {
result, err := connection.ReceiveMessage(&sqs.ReceiveMessageInput{
AttributeNames: []*string{
aws.String(sqs.MessageSystemAttributeNameSentTimestamp),
},
MessageAttributeNames: []*string{
aws.String(sqs.QueueAttributeNameAll),
},
QueueUrl: aws.String(queueURL),
VisibilityTimeout: aws.Int64(20),
WaitTimeSeconds: aws.Int64(10),
})
if err != nil {
logger.Error("Fail to receive message: ", err)
} else if len(result.Messages) > 0 {
logger.Info("Message received: ", result.Messages[0].Body)
channel <- result.Messages[0]
_, err := connection.DeleteMessage(&sqs.DeleteMessageInput{
QueueUrl: aws.String(queueURL),
ReceiptHandle: result.Messages[0].ReceiptHandle,
})
if err != nil {
logger.Warn(err.Error())
}
}
time.Sleep(time.Second)
}
